"Cooking with us" is a unique experience. First, because you will travel towards the hinterlands of Phnom Penh and will experience local life. Second, you will get acquainted with our local produce and taste. Third, you get guided by myself (Sophors) and I grew up in the area you will be visiting. I can tell you all the great things about this place. Last, the place you will be visiting is calm and relaxed. It is the perfect place to cook food and enjoy together. I really recommend staying one night. Important to note is that we can adapt our foods to Vegetarian or Vegan. Or in case of allergies, we can also adapt to this. Please let us know.

Pleasant trip outside Phnom Penh, short 5 min ferry which runs every 15 min, they pick you up on the other side and take you to get ingredients and go shopping. Lovely country home to do the food prep. There were just two of us and we ended up taking food back with us as it was more than enough.

This is a MUST do cooking experience when travelling in the area. From start to finish Sophars was an excellent host/ tutor. We were met at the ferry port and driven by Sophan in a tuk tuk to the local market where Sophars explained everything to us and of course was extremely knowledgeable about all the produce that was sold there. After buying all our ingredients to cook our meal we then jumped back I. The tuk tuk to her organic garden to pick the vegetables that would accompany our dish. How lovely to be able to pick your own veg and cook straight away, this alone would have made me book the experience. Then it was off to the kitchen to prepare our meal, but first we stopped to buy some cold beers to have whilst preparing our meal. Arriving at the kitchen we were greeted by some other members of staff who were very accommodating. So we started to prepare the spice blend for our Amok chicken curry and it felt like being at home surrounded by family, cooking and laughing in the kitchen. It was so much fun that before we knew it, it was time to sit at the table and enjoy the fruits of our labour. The best Amok curry, rice, pak cho and cabbage. Followed by a delightful sweet potato and palm sugar dessert. Sophars & Sophan you guys rock. Anyone reading this review hesitating on booking, don’t, you will not be disappointed.
